A 16-member executive has been inaugurated to handle the affairs of Àduk Annang Development Foundation, AADF, (popularly called Annang Union) for the next three years.
It has Adede Nsikak Affia, a seasoned Engineer and Fellow of the Nigeria Society of Engineers, FNSE, as president with Adede Nsima Ekanem and Adada Inimfon Udom as deputy president I and II respectively.
Adede Adaha Etuk is the secretary-general, Adede Lawrence Etukudoh, treasurer, Adede Saviour Udoma, assistant secretary, Adede Emmanuel Ekanem, ex-officio 1 and Adede Donatus Abara, ex-officio II.
Others sworn-in are: Adede Imoh Umoh, public relations officer; Adede Anthony Udonsa, legal adviser I; Adede Uduak Ibah, Legal adviser II.
Adada Christiana Okure, financial secretary; Adada Ekaette Thompson Isaiah, welfare officer; Adede Friday Idung, auditor; Adede Datti Ekpoudom, organising secretary and
Adede Emmanuel Inyang, provost.
The commissioner for oath, Akanaono Umoh Esq., administered the oath of allegiance to the newly sworn-in executive and advised them to discharge their duties according to the oath they had sworn to.
The chairman on the occasion, Dr Godwin Benson, congratulated the newly sworn-in executive for electing to serve and appealed to them to bring their wealth of experience to bear in the discharge of their individual and collective responsibilities.
Benson, who is also the Group News Editor of The Pioneer Group of Newspapers, said it was commendable for likeminds to come together in unity and work to change the circumstances of their people and environment for the better.
The president of the organization, Affia, said they were happy to be inaugurated as leaders of the body, which had been in existence for the past two years.
He stated that within the period of its existence, the body has been officially registered with the Corporate Affairs Commission, Abuja, attracted dividends of democracy and employment opportunities from companies and agencies to its members.
Affia, who is also the vice chairman of Ethnic Nationalities Youth Forum in the South South, appreciated the managing director of the Niger Delta Development Commission, NDDC, Dr Samuel Ogbuku and the director of projects in the commission, Dr Victor Antai for recognizing and carrying the body along in all their programmes.
